How to Dress for Indian Marriages?

people hands with tattoes


Indian marriages are known for their grandeur, vibrant colors, and rich traditions. Attending an Indian wedding is a wonderful experience, but it can also be overwhelming when it comes to deciding what to wear. The attire for Indian weddings is diverse and varies based on the region, religion, and personal preferences. In this blog post, we will guide you on how to dress for Indian marriages, ensuring that you look stylish and respectful while embracing the cultural significance of the event.

Understanding the Dress Code

Indian weddings often have specific dress codes, so it’s essential to understand the expectations before choosing your outfit. The dress code can vary based on the ceremonies, such as the sangeet, mehndi, wedding ceremony, and reception. It’s common to see a mix of traditional and modern attire at Indian weddings, allowing you to express your personal style while respecting the cultural norms.

For Women

For women attending an Indian marriage, there are various options to consider:

  • Saree: A saree is a traditional Indian garment that consists of a long piece of fabric draped elegantly around the body. It is a versatile choice that suits all body types and can be worn in different styles. Opt for vibrant colors and intricate designs to embrace the festive spirit.
  • Lehenga: A lehenga is a long skirt paired with a blouse and a dupatta (scarf). This is a popular choice for weddings, and you can find them in various fabrics, colors, and embellishments. Choose a lehenga that complements your body shape and personal style.
  • Anarkali Suit: Anarkali suits are floor-length dresses with a fitted bodice and a flared skirt. They are comfortable yet elegant and often adorned with embroidery or embellishments. Opt for bright colors and intricate details to stand out.
  • Salwar Kameez: Salwar kameez is a versatile outfit consisting of loose-fitting pants (salwar), a tunic-style top (kameez), and a dupatta. This ensemble is comfortable and can be customized to suit your preferences.

For Men

Men attending an Indian marriage have several options to dress appropriately:

  • Sherwani: A sherwani is a long coat-like garment worn over a kurta (tunic) and paired with churidar (fitted pants) and a dupatta. This is a traditional choice for Indian weddings, exuding elegance and sophistication.
  • Kurta Pyjama: A kurta pyjama is a comfortable and versatile outfit consisting of a long tunic-style top paired with loose-fitting pants. It is a popular choice for both formal and casual occasions.
  • Nehru Jacket: A Nehru jacket is a sleeveless coat-like garment that can be worn over a kurta or a shirt. It adds a touch of sophistication to any outfit and is suitable for both traditional and modern weddings.


Accessorizing your outfit is crucial to complete your look for an Indian marriage:

  • Jewelry: Women can enhance their attire with statement jewelry such as earrings, necklaces, bangles, and maang tikkas (headpieces). Choose jewelry that complements your outfit and adds a touch of sparkle.
  • Turban or Pagdi: Men can elevate their look by wearing a turban or pagdi (traditional headgear). These accessories add a regal touch and are often matched to the color of the outfit.
  • Footwear: Opt for comfortable yet stylish footwear such as juttis (traditional embroidered shoes) or heels for women, and mojris (traditional shoes) or formal shoes for men.


Dressing for an Indian marriage is an opportunity to showcase your style while respecting the cultural traditions. Whether you opt for a saree, lehenga, sherwani, or kurta pyjama, remember to choose vibrant colors, intricate designs, and comfortable fabrics. Accessorize thoughtfully to complete your look and embrace the festive spirit of the occasion. By following these guidelines, you’ll be dressed to impress and fully enjoy the beauty and splendor of an Indian wedding.

Leave a Comment

Your email address will not be published. Required fields are marked *